1. Introdución

The Rigol MSO5074 is a high-performance four-channel digital/mixed signal oscilloscope designed for precise signal analysis and measurement. It features a 70 MHz bandwidth, an impressive real-time sample rate of up to 8 GSa/s, and a deep memory depth of 100 Mpts, expandable to 200 Mpts. This instrument is equipped with 16 digital channels (requiring an optional PLA2216 logic probe) and boasts a high waveform capture rate exceeding 500,000 waveforms per second, making it suitable for capturing transient events and analyzing complex signals.

2.3 Conexión da sonda

Connect the oscilloscope probes to the BNC input connectors on the front panel. Each channel (CH1, CH2, CH3, CH4) has a dedicated BNC input. For mixed-signal analysis, the 16 digital channels require the optional PLA2216 logic probe to be connected to the dedicated digital input port.

3.4 Signal Acquisition and Analysis

To acquire a signal, connect your probe to the desired test point and the corresponding channel input on the oscilloscope. Adjust the vertical scale (Volts/Div) and horizontal scale (Sec/Div) to properly display the waveform. Use the trigger settings to stabilize the waveform on the screen. The oscilloscope offers various measurement and analysis functions, including automatic measurements, FFT analysis, and protocol decoding.

5. Solución de problemas comúns

This section provides solutions to common issues you might encounter with your MSO5074 oscilloscope. For problems not listed here, please refer to the comprehensive user manual available on the Rigol websitio ou póñase en contacto co soporte técnico.

ProblemaPosible causa/solución
O osciloscopio non se acende.Ensure the power cord is securely connected to both the oscilloscope and a working power outlet. Check the power switch position.
Non se mostra ningunha forma de onda.Verify probes are correctly connected to the input channels and the signal source. Check channel enable settings. Adjust vertical (Volts/Div) and horizontal (Sec/Div) scales. Ensure trigger settings are appropriate for the signal.
Waveform is unstable or noisy.Adjust trigger level and mode. Check probe compensation. Ensure proper grounding. Reduce environmental noise sources.
A pantalla táctil non responde.Restart the oscilloscope. Ensure the screen is clean and free of debris. If the issue persists, contact support.
